Bring the thunder of the prehistoric era to your table with this massive Triceratops miniature. From the intricate pebbled skin texture to the formidable spiked frill and charging pose, this Gargantuan-scale beast is a terrifying centerpiece for any wilderness encounter or lost-world campaign.

Creature: Triceratops (Beast), Size: Huge
Body: Quadrupedal dinosaur with a massive horned head, a wide bony frill, and thick muscular limbs. The skin features a detailed pebbled texture with small osteoderms along the spine and tail.
